Lot 2587
ISLAMIC, Mongols. Great Khans. temp. Chingiz (Genghis), AH 602-624 / AD 1206-1227. Dinar (Electrum, 21 mm, 2.37 g, 12 h), Astarabad. Shiʿa kalima within a circle, ‘lā ilāha illā Allāh / Muḥammad rasūl Allāh / ʿAlī walī Allāh’ (‘There is no deity but Allah. Muhammad is the messenger of Allah. Ali is the friend of Allah’ in Arabic)’; marginal legend mostly off center, ‘[Muḥammad rasūl Allāh arsalahū bi al-hudā wa dīn al-ḥaqq liyuẓhirahū ʿalā al-]dīn kullih wa law kariha al-mushrikūn’ (‘Muhammad is the messenger of Allah. He sent him with guidance and the religion of truth, so that He may make it overcome all religions, even though the unbelievers may dislike it’ in Arabic). Rev. Within a circle, ‘Astarābād / al-khāqān / al-ʿādil / al-aʿẓam’ (‘Astarabad. Khaqan, the just, the supreme’ in Arabic); illegible mint and date formula in the margin. Album -, cf. 1966 (with ‘al-qāʾān / al-ʿādil / al-aʿẓam’). An extremely rare variety. Areas of weakness and the obverse struck off center and the reverse slightly double struck, otherwise, good fine.

From a North American collection.
